Perfect Square
636001820260468234207441 is a perfect square (797497222729 × 797497222729)
636001820260468234207441 is a perfect square (797497222729 × 797497222729)
10000110 10101101 10111010 01001110 10010100 11010101 10000101 01001001 01000000 11010001
636001820260468234207441 is odd
Previous odd number is 636001820260468234207439
Next odd number is 636001820260468234207443
257261664870556950935664399939302442467953048955099177165543350747467121